Corrosion of solid lithium on copper/tantalum/silicon carbide at elevated temperatures for AB-BNCT target

To assess the service life of BNCT lithium targets, the corrosion of solid lithium on copper, tantalum, and silicon carbide at elevated temperatures was studied in this work. Copper was corroded at 125 C, with its corrosion level significantly higher than tantalum which however could be corroded by lithium. In contrast, silicon carbide is resistant to corrosion from lithium. This study elucidates the corrosive behavior of solid lithium at elevated temperatures, which potentially contributes to the decrease in thickness of the BNCT target during its use. Additionally, silicon carbide was proposed as a new material for the lithium target anti-blistering layer.
